Sushi Rice
Perfectly sticky short-grain rice for rolls, bowls, or sides
Why This Recipe Works
Skipping the rinse is the secret here; leaving the surface starch intact ensures the rice achieves its signature sticky texture. This simple technique produces a reliable base for homemade rolls or bowls in about half an hour.
Instructions
Combine the rice, water, vinegar, and salt in a medium saucepan. Bring the mixture to a boil over high heat.
Cover the pan tightly and reduce the heat to low. Cook until the liquid is fully absorbed, about 7 to 9 minutes.
Remove the pan from the heat and let the rice rest, undisturbed and still covered, for 15 minutes to allow the grains to finish steaming and become tender.
Fluff the rice gently with a fork and serve warm.
